Definitions and Meaning of feign in English
feign (v)
make believe with the intent to deceive
make a pretence of
feign (v. t.)
To give a mental existence to, as to something not real or actual; to imagine; to invent; hence, to pretend; to form and relate as if true.
To represent by a false appearance of; to pretend; to counterfeit; as, to feign a sickness.
To dissemble; to conceal.
